Optimisez votre Sécurité Informatique : 5 bonnes pratiques pour les développeurs web

Comment les développeurs web peuvent renforcer la sécurité informatique de leur système et éviter les pièges courants du monde numérique.

Après avoir exploré les bases de la sécurité informatique, il est crucial pour les développeurs web de comprendre comment mettre ces connaissances en pratique. La cybersécurité n'est pas seulement l'affaire des experts, chaque développeur a un rôle à jouer dans la protection des applications et des données.



Importance de la conception sécurisée


L'adage "mieux vaut prévenir que guérir" n'a jamais été aussi pertinent que dans le domaine de la sécurité informatique. Adopter une approche "Secure by Design" signifie intégrer des mesures de sécurité dès les premières étapes de conception d'une application ou d'un site web. Cela réduit non seulement le risque de vulnérabilités, mais minimise aussi les coûts et les efforts nécessaires pour résoudre les problèmes après le lancement.


Protocoles et normes sécurisés


L'utilisation de protocoles sécurisés est fondamentale. L'adoption du HTTPS, par exemple, assure que les données échangées entre le serveur et le client sont chiffrées. De même, la mise en œuvre de protocoles SSL/TLS renforce la sécurité des données en transit. Côté base de données, des mesures strictes doivent être prises pour éviter les injections SQL, garantissant ainsi l'intégrité et la confidentialité des données stockées.


Prévenir les vulnérabilités courantes


La mise à jour régulière des systèmes, des plugins et des dépendances est essentielle pour se protéger contre les vulnérabilités connues. De plus, l'adoption de patchs de sécurité et la réalisation régulière de tests de pénétration permettent d'identifier et de rectifier les faiblesses avant qu'elles ne soient exploitées.


Formation et sensibilisation


La cybersécurité est un domaine en constante évolution. Les développeurs doivent donc s'engager dans une formation continue pour rester à jour. Cela peut inclure la participation à des ateliers, la lecture de blogs spécialisés ou la participation à des webinaires. La sensibilisation aux menaces actuelles et aux meilleures pratiques est la première ligne de défense contre les cyberattaques.


Les cinq Bonnes Pratiques pour les Développeurs


1. Validation et assainissement des entrées


Assurez-vous de valider toutes les entrées utilisateur pour éviter des attaques comme les injections SQL. N'acceptez jamais les données fournies par l'utilisateur sans les vérifier et les nettoyer.


2. Mise à jour régulière des dépendances


Les logiciels obsolètes sont une cible privilégiée pour les attaquants. Veillez à mettre à jour régulièrement tous les frameworks, bibliothèques et plugins que vous utilisez.


3. Utilisation de l'authentification multifactorielle (MFA)


Implémentez l'authentification multifactorielle pour les zones sensibles de vos applications. Cela ajoute une couche de sécurité supplémentaire au-delà des simples mots de passe.


4. Principe du moindre privilège


Ne donnez aux utilisateurs et aux applications que les droits dont ils ont strictement besoin. Limitez l'accès aux informations sensibles et aux fonctionnalités critiques.


5. Tests réguliers et revues de code


Organisez des revues de code entre pairs et réalisez continuellement des tests de pénétration pour identifier et rectifier les vulnérabilités avant le déploiement.



Conclusion : Les enjeux de demain pour les développeurs informatiques


Aujourd'hui, les défis de la cybersécurité semblent sans fin. C'est une véritable opportunité pour les développeurs web de renforcer leurs compétences, d'affiner leurs applications et de se positionner comme des fervents défenseurs de la protection des données numériques. Alors que les menaces continuent de s'intensifier, il est impératif que chaque développeur prenne le temps de s'éduquer, d'innover et de mettre en œuvre des pratiques sécurisées. En fin de compte, la sécurité ne réside pas uniquement dans les lignes de code ou les protocoles, mais dans la culture et l'engagement à protéger ce qui nous est cher dans ce vaste univers numérique.

La sécurité informatique : Définitions, jargons et principales menaces
Démystifier le monde de la cybersécurité : Comprendre les termes clés et reconnaître les menaces informatiques qui pèsent sur le paysage numérique.